WSP USA Inc. is looking for a Senior Engineer Structures to contribute to major building projects. You will be a key part of an engineering team, focusing on design production and acting as a primary liaison with the WSP Canada Team, while also mentoring and coaching junior engineers.
What You'll Do
- Prepare feasibility study reports, review them with the Senior/Principal Engineer of Structures, and work with the WSP CA Team to assemble compliant design specifications.
- Clearly define building requirements and carry out detailed design, ensuring CDM, QA, and technical sign-off, including complex calculations.
- Review and monitor the production of calculations and ensure information for project costing is completed to deadline.
- Provide documentary information for tender preparation and deal with day-to-day queries from the WSP CA Team.
- Report any variance between constructed works and design intent and follow the design process to deliver cost-effective solutions.
- Follow document control, archiving, CDM, and QA processes, coaching junior staff in their usage.
- Raise the level of technical competence within the team and promote technical excellence in all projects.
- Develop a positive professional relationship with the WSP CA Team and participate in team meetings to disseminate information.
- Identify and act on potential risk issues and follow company commercial processes, flagging additional fees as needed.
What We're Looking For
- Proven experience in the design of Building Structures with a demonstrated track record in a similar role.
- Good presentation skills and fluency in English with an excellent understanding of technical terminology.
- Full proficiency with technical structural software, such as RAM Structural Steel, ETABS, SAFE, and STAAD.
- A sound understanding of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, and Project.
- Demonstrated good management, communication, and technical skills, capable of working both within a team and independently.
- Strong people skills, team engagement, and mentoring abilities.
- Aspiration to become a Chartered Engineer.
- A B.Tech / M.Tech (Structures) degree.
